1. An input inducing device comprising:

  • a winding;

    a current sensor, two ends of the winding being connected to the current sensor and forming a closed-loop with the current sensor, wherein the winding cuts magnetic induction lines of a magnetic object to generate an induced current when the magnetic object moves towards the winding, the current sensor senses the induced current, generates a sensing signal according to the sensed induced current, detects the direction of the induced current, and generates different sensing signal according to different direction of the induced current; and

    a processing unit implementing different function according to the different sensing signal transmitted from the current sensor.
